Kenka Banchou Otome is a visual novel with music elements that follows a heroine thrust into a chaotic all-boys delinquent academy. After learning she has a long-lost twin brother tied to a yakuza clan, she agrees to attend his prestigious but brutal school in his place. The story balances schoolyard antics, criminal family politics, and personal identity struggles, framed through dated but colorful anime-style visuals. Players navigate dialogue choices that shape relationships with classmates ranging from tough gang members to eccentric troublemakers. The game stands out for its niche blend of school life and gang subculture, offering over 20 hours of branching narratives and minigames. While the PlayStation Vita version feels a bit rough around the edges, the soundtrack and character designs have earned it a cult following. Community reviews note its quirky charm, though some find the premise more compelling than the execution. At its heart, it’s a soap opera of sibling secrets and gang rituals that leans into its over-the-top setup with gusto.
For as long as she's been aware, the heroine, without a single relative, lived under care of the state. Both of her parents' faces were unknown to her. In front of this heroine, a young boy appeared. The young boy's name was "Hikaru". It appeared that he was the heroine's twin brother, separated at birth. He had a proposal for the heroine. "Could you go to school in my place?" The heroine was shocked by this crazy suggestion. Furthermore this was an all-boys school. The only high school in this prefecture for delinquents. Hikaru was part of the most ancient and honorable family in the criminal underworld (yakuza), the Onigashima family. Under his father's strict teachings, the school that he was to attend had been decided. And that school was Shishiku Academy. A high school where all the terrible and wild delinquents were gathered. Enrolled in this school, a child of the Onigashima family was obligated to occupy and control this school. Hikaru did not want to have anything to do with delinquents. But to defy his father meant death. Hikaru, who learnt about his twin sister who was separated from him at birth, was struck with the idea to send her in his place to this school of delinquents.
